原文:【译】Spring 4 @Profile注解示例

前言 译文链接:http: websystique.com spring spring profile example 本文将探索Spring中的 Profile注解,可以实现不同环境 开发 测试 部署等 使用不同的配置。同样,除了使用注解也会给出基于XML配置的示例作为对比。 假设你有一个应用涉及数据库交互,你可能希望在开发环境上使用mysql数据库,在生产环境上使用oracle数据库,那么使用 ...

2016-12-23 10:28 0 11581 推荐指数:

查看详情

Spring 4 @PropertySource和@Value注解示例

前言 译文链接:http://websystique.com/spring/spring-propertysource-value-annotations-example/ 本篇文章将展示如何通过@PropertySource 和 @Value注解从配置文件中读取属性值。 同样,我们也会讨论 ...

Fri Dec 23 03:14:00 CST 2016 0 19484
spring @Profile的运用示例

@Profile的作用是把一些meta-data进行分类,分成Active和InActive这两种状态,然后你可以选择在active 和在Inactive这两种状态 下配置bean, 在Inactive状态通常的注解有一个!操作符,通常写为:@Profile("!p"),这里的p是Profile ...

Fri Dec 01 22:09:00 CST 2017 0 1736
spring之@Profile注解

一 前言 springboot中使用多环境开发如此简单,你想知道spring中是如何实现的么?一起来学习吧!!你为什么不好好学习基础,面试一直被diss呢?说到底还不是你认为都会了,其实你都不会,一问三不知!! 知识追寻者(Inheriting the spirit of open ...

Wed Apr 15 03:35:00 CST 2020 1 2266
spring切换环境变量——@Profile注解的使用

在容器中如果存在同一类型的多个组件,也可以使用@Profile注解标识要获取的是哪一个bean,这在不同的环境使用不同的变量的情景特别有用。例如,开发环境、测试环境、生产环境使用不同的数据源,在不改变代码的情况下,可以使用这个注解来切换要连接的数据库。 步骤 ...

Mon Apr 15 07:30:00 CST 2019 0 2055
Spring @Conditional注解 详细讲解及示例

前言:@Conditional是Spring4新提供的注解,它的作用是按照一定的条件进行判断,满足条件给容器注册bean。 @Conditional的定义: 从代码中可以看到,需要传入一个Class数组,并且需要继承Condition接口 ...

Tue Jul 07 17:44:00 CST 2020 0 626
spring Profile

软件开发的一般流程为工程师开发 -> 测试 -> 上线,因此就涉及到三个不同的环境,开发环境、测试环境以及生产环境,通常这三个环境会有很多配置参数不同,例如数据源、文件路径、url等,如果每次上线一个新版本时都手动修改配置会十分繁琐,容易出错。spring 为我们提供了 profile ...

Sun Oct 09 21:13:00 CST 2016 0 1537
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M